How Does Chowly Do It?
Chowly already has it managed for you. By integrating all these apps with your POS, we send every order – no matter which app it originated from – directly to your POS system and to your restaurant. It’s all in one place.
No one on your staff, or anywhere else, will need to input the orders manually. So there is no potential for human error to be a factor. Whatever the customer orders will go directly to your POS screen, and it’s what your restaurant will see.
